A Network Security Assessment Keeps Hackers Out Of The Server

Networks that link a number of computers together and provide both Internet and local

server access require security protocols that enable the individuals using the network to protect their files. Connecting many different CPUs to the server Cisco hardware provides the router solutions that make business productivity simple. In addition to offering the products that make it easy to network an office together the IT companies that build systems and networks provide their clients with a comprehensive network security assessment that identifies vulnerabilities and delivers the solutions for preventing hackers from entering the system through back doors.

For any business that is responsible for confidential files or sensitive information about their clients or employees the need for a security protocol enables the company to keep their data safe. As more and more corporations are beginning to take advantage of cloud technology to upload their files that can be retrieved from any computer anywhere in the world using a password encrypted login the need to secure the information contained on servers and private computers requires an office to understand the concepts and practices that are protecting their work. By taking cyber security classes employers are able to manage their network and keep it from being accessed illegally from the outside.

In the modern world of advancing technology every tablet and CPU is susceptible to attack. Even smart phones that use Wi-Fi services to access the Internet are prone to hackers piggybacking their browser information and stealing passwords and login protocols that give hackers easy access to all sorts of private information. These cyber attacks can be prevented with the right equipment and hardware in place.

By working with trusted Cisco certified service providers corporations that are concerned about the safeguarding of their private files and proprietary software are able to secure their networks. Delivering the high levels of encryption and performance to the users that have authorized permission to work on a server the network security assessment provides an overview of the systems that may be vulnerable and offers a solution for beefing up internal security.


In some organizations it is the people working inside the office that pose the greatest threat to the privatized information that is held in the server. However the use of Cisco hardware that is working to manage the network connections and deliver the encrypted data to the users that have authorization into certain files a company that is concerned about cyber theft can gain the control that is needed to keep unauthorized users out of their system.

After taking the cyber security classes, employers have a better understanding of the importance of locking down their network and placing enhanced security protocols into their server and internal network.
